Two New Voices Join the Cast of "Always a Catch!": Meet Goffredo and Macchio!

Exciting news has arrived from the Always a Catch! (Nigashita Sakana wa Ookikatta ga Tsuriageta Sakana ga Ookisugita Ken) anime, which premiered in April and quickly gained a large fan base. The voice actors for the characters Goffredo and Macchio, who join the story in the ongoing episodes, have been officially announced. With this new announcement, it has been clarified who will bring the loyal and powerful servants of the Annovazzi family to life.
The character Goffredo, who appears starting from the fifth episode of the series, is voiced by Daiki Hamano, known for his role as Mikazuki Augus in the Mobile Suit Gundam: Iron-Blooded Orphans series. The athletic and agile servant Macchio is brought to life by Wataru Komada, the beloved voice from the Hypnosis Mic project. Adapted from the popular light novel series written by Mayo Momoyo and illustrated by Itsuki Mito, the anime tells the story of Maria "Mimi" Annovazzi, a noblewoman who is a master of martial arts. Raised as the heir to her family but dismissed from this duty upon the birth of a brother, Maria finds herself engaged to a prince she has never met during her journey to find someone to marry. Built on the theme of "the one that got away was big, but the one I caught was too big," the production blends romance and comedy with martial arts, challenging the clichés of the genre.
Produced by studio TROYCA and directed by Akira Oguro, Always a Catch! began its broadcast life on April 2, 2026. The production, with a screenplay by Michiko Yokote, aims to bring the success of its original work, which has sold over 1 million copies worldwide, to the screen.
